1963 Chevrolet Corvette
From 1963 through 1967, The Corvette was on its second generation of cars and would be the first time that Corvette would offer a coupe and let me tell you, the design did not disappoint and would be the only year they would offer the Split rear window making it one of the coolest Corvettes to exist.
